Case declines are continuing

NEW CASES of coronavirus declined for the third day (Shutterstock).

New confirmed cases of coronavirus declined for the third consecutive day in Orange County.

That’s according to the report from the county health care agency.  New cases dropped from 352 to 326 today (Thursday) and the number of patients being treated for COVID-19 declined from 103 to 102.

However, hospitalizations rose from 368 to 371 and deaths increased from 10 to 11.

To date, Orange County has had 292,450 cases, of which 275,757 are considered recovered. Deaths are at 5,337.

At the national level, The New York Times is reporting that – over a 14-day period – cases declined by 8 percent but deaths rose by 37 percent. In California, cases are down 34 percent and deaths up 42 percent, over a similar period.
